Prices and situation in consumer market in Azerbaijan (January 2017)

Analysis Materials 15 March 2017 17:11 (UTC +04:00)

According to the State Statistics Committee, as of January 2017, 3.4 billion manat accounted for the Azerbaijani consumer market, which is by 0.3 percent more than its turnover for January 2016.

The monthly consumer expenses are estimated at 347.1 manat per capita in January 2017, which is by 35.2 manat more compared to January 2016.

The retail trade turnover amounted to 2.6 billion manat in January 2017, which is by 1.3 percent more than in January 2016.

Legal entities ensured 11.9 percent of the trade turnover.

Some 265.7 manat account for the people’s shopping monthly, which is by 31.8 manat more than in January 2016.

According to the Azerbaijani State Statistics Committee, food trade (1,298.2 million manat) increased by 0.8 percent in real terms and reached 62 percent of the retail trade in January 2017, while retail sales of non-food products (476.8 million manat) showed a 2 percent real growth and ensured 38 percent of turnover.

Prices

According to the State Statistics Committee, the prices on consumer goods and tariffs for services increased by 11.9 percent in January 2017 compared to January 2016.

Such a high rate of inflation in the country was the result of the impact of national currency devaluation.

The food prices increased by 14.5 percent, non-food items - by 12.3 percent, paid services – 8 percent in Azerbaijan in January 2017 compared to January 2016.

The prices on consumer goods and tariffs for services increased by 2.3 percent in Azerbaijan in January 2017 compared to December 2016.

The food prices increased by 2.8 percent, non-food items - by 2 percent, paid services – by 1.9 percent in Azerbaijan during this period.

The prices on rice, flour, buckwheat, macaroni, poultry, beef and lamb, fish products, dairy products, sausages, eggs, cheese, butter and vegetable oil, sugar and granulated sugar, coffee, tea and cocoa, apples, pears, quinces, bananas, persimmons, kiwi, oranges, tangerines, cabbages, greens, potatoes, carrots, beets, onions, garlic, pomegranates, tomatoes and cucumbers increased for the month.

The prices on other foodstuff were not greatly changed.

The prices on fabrics, clothing and footwear, building materials, furniture, household utensils, carpets and other floor coverings, home textiles, jewelry, glass products, dishes and cutlery, household appliances, computers, stationery, cars and spare parts for them increased in January 2017.

The prices on other non-food items were not greatly changed.

The prices on international passenger transportation to the CIS countries by air and rail decreased, while the prices on international air passenger transportation to other countries increased in January 2017.

The prices on rental housing, repair of household appliances and cars, dental and cosmetic services, as well as hotel services increased in January 2017.

The prices on other paid services remained unchanged.

The base index of consumer prices, calculated except for the goods and services subject to seasonal changes (fruits and vegetables) increased by 11.4 percent in January 2017 compared to January 2016.

The producer prices on industrial products increased by 5 percent in Azerbaijan in January 2017 compared to December 2016.

During the reporting period, producer prices in the mining industry increased by 6 percent, while in the manufacturing industry – by 1.7 percent.

The producer prices on industrial products increased by 92.7 percent in January 2017 compared to January 2016, while the producer prices in the mining industry - by over twofold and in the processing industry – 39.8 percent.
